What Are Freestyle Type Beats?

To realise the importance of freestyle trap beats, it's necessary to initially break down what a freestyle beat really is. In easy terms, a freestyle beat is an instrumental track that is made for artists to rap or sing over without the need for pre-written lyrics or tunes. It's indicated to inspire off-the-cuff efficiencies, encouraging rap artists to deliver spontaneous and often extra raw, impulsive verses.

A freestyle type beat differs somewhat from a normal instrumental in that it's structured in such a way that gives artists area to breathe. These beats usually have fewer melodious elements, leaving area for detailed flows and powerful wordplay. They're at the same time usually a lot more repeated than typical tune instrumentals, ensuring that the rapper or vocalist can quickly find their groove and ride the beat without obtaining lost in complex arrangements.

Freestyle Trap Beats A Subgenre Within Freestyle

Currently, within the world of freestyle beats, there is a specific part known as freestyle trap beat. Trap songs, originating from the southern USA, is defined by large use of 808 bass drums, quick hi-hat patterns, and dark, irritable tunes. It's a sound that has expanded in popularity throughout the years, becoming one of one of the most influential categories in modern-day rap.

Freestyle trap beats take these trademark principles and fuse them with the freedom and versatility of freestyle beats, causing a strong mixture. These beats are excellent for musicians looking to bring power and aggression to their knowledgeables while still preserving the freedom to explore different circulations and styles.

What Is a Free Type Beat?

A free type beat is an instrumental that music producers use absolutely free use, usually for non-commercial purposes. While the beats can be utilized for trials, freestyles, and social networks web content, artists normally require to shop a license if they wish to release the tune readily (i.e., on streaming systems or up for sale).

This version has actually been a game-changer, enabling young artists to explore their sound, exercise their freestyling, and develop an online presence without having to stress over production costs.

Exactly how to Pick the Perfect Freestyle Trap Beat.

With a lot of possibilities offered, picking the appropriate ** freestyle freestyle beat beatstars trap beat ** can feel complex. Here are some vital aspects to think about when looking for the ideal beat:.

1. Tempo.

The Bpm (Beats per Minute) of a beat will figure out the overall feel of your freestyle. Freestyle type beats with quick paces are suitable for high-energy performances, while slower tempos provide you even more room to check out various circulations and lyrical motifs. Consider your design and how comfortable you are freestyling at different speeds before choosing a beat.

2. Intricacy.

Some beats are a lot more elaborate than others, featuring a broad range of sounds, melodies, and shifts. While complicated beats can add enjoyment to a track, they may likewise make it more challenging to freestyle over. Less complex freestyle beats are usually easier to collaborate with, as they give a empty canvas for your lyrics.

3. Atmosphere and Vibe.

The mood of the beat must match the message or power you intend to convey. Freestyle trap beats frequently have dark, moody flavors, however there are also a lot more uplifting or ariose choices readily available. Listen to a range of beats and pick one that reverberates with your creative vision.

4. Knowledge with the Sound.

Certain kinds of beats, like the DaBaby type beat, are made to accommodate certain circulations and rap designs. If you fit rapping over quick, hard-hitting instrumentals, this could be the most effective choice for you. Nonetheless, if you favor a more laid-back style, look for a ** totally free type beat or freestyle beat with a slower, a lot more relaxed character.
